In the game, Super Mario 3D World, how do I perform various jumps and platforming moves?

In Super Mario 3D World, mastering a variety of jumps and platforming techniques enhances your gameplay experience and allows for more efficient navigation through the game’s levels. Below is a detailed overview of the essential moves, their execution methods, and a summarized table for quick reference.

Common Moves and Techniques:

1. Basic Jump:
– Execution: Press the A button. For a short hop, tap lightly; for a higher jump, hold the button down. This is your fundamental movement tool.

2. Spin Jump:
– Execution: While in mid-air, press the Y button to perform a spin jump that can attack enemies. This is effective for both combat and platforming.

3. Crouch Jump:
– Execution: Hold ZL to crouch, then press A to jump. This technique provides enhanced vertical height and can be crucial for reaching higher platforms.

4. Ground Pound:
– Execution: Press ZL while in mid-air to ground pound directly downward. This move is useful for attacking enemies or activating switches.

5. Ground Pound Jump:
– Execution: After landing from a ground pound, immediately press the jump button (A) to perform a bounce higher than a standard jump, allowing for swift upward movement.

6. Long Jump:
– Execution: While running, hold ZL to crouch slide, then press A to perform a long horizontal leap. This helps clear larger gaps.

7. Rolling and Rolling Long Jump:
– Execution: Hold ZL to enter a crouch and tap Y to roll forward. By jumping out of the roll, you can execute a rolling long jump for extended distance.

8. Midair Roll:
– Execution: While airborne, initiate a ground pound, then tap Y to cancel your downward momentum and propel forward, providing extra distance.

9. Wall Jump:
– Execution: Jump against a wall, cling to it, and tap A to bounce off. This move can be particularly useful for climbing between two walls.

10. Special Moves:
– Characters can perform unique moves based on specific power-ups, such as climbing walls after acquiring the Super Bell in cat form.

Quick Reference Controls Summary Table:

| Move | How to Perform |
|———————–|—————————————————-|
| Basic Jump | Press A (tap for short, hold for high jump) |
| Spin Jump | Jump and press Y |
| Crouch Jump | Hold ZL (crouch), then press A |
| Ground Pound | Press ZL mid-air |
| Ground Pound Jump | Ground pound, immediately press A |
| Long Jump | Run, hold ZL, then press A while sliding |
| Roll | Hold ZL, tap Y |
| Rolling Long Jump | Roll, then jump (A) |
| Midair Roll | Start ground pound in air, tap Y |
| Wall Jump | Jump onto wall, tap A to bounce |
